This can be tested with CONFIG_PPC_PTDUMP=y and CONFIG_PPC_DEBUG_WX=y set, and checking the kernel log during boot. powerpc doesn't implement its own alloc() for kprobes like other architectures do, but we couldn't immediately mark RO anyway since we do a memcpy to the page we allocate later. After that, nothing should be allowed to modify the page, and write permissions are removed well before the kprobe is armed. The memcpy() would fail if >1 probes were allocated, so use patch_instruction() instead which is safe for RO.
